Overview

KSHN001022 is an orally bioavailable prodrug of fulvestrant, a selective estrogen receptor degrader (SERD). Developed by Kashiv BioSciences (which was acquired by Amneal Pharmaceuticals in 2026), KSHN001022 was designed to overcome the poor pharmacokinetic profile, low solubility, and weak permeation of intramuscularly administered fulvestrant. By appending structurally diverse pro-moieties to fulvestrant, the prodrug significantly enhances solubility and permeability, enabling oral delivery. In preclinical MCF-7 xenograft models of estrogen-dependent breast cancer, KSHN001022 demonstrated robust antitumor activity and tumor volume regression.
